Playing in Rio de Janeiro, the two brothers from northern Brazil found success as Natalicio and Antenor Lima - dressing in ceremonial Indian costumes. Using classical guitars and playing transcriptions of classical violin and piano works, they were soon playing all over South America. The Original Indians of "Maria Elena" Fame, Los Indios Tabajaras with Always in My Heart. This pair of brothers, members of the Tabajara tribe of northern Brazil, were one of the most unlikely successes of the space age pop era. Nearly 20 years after they first began recording professionally and in the midst of the twist craze, they had a Top 10 pop hit with their cover of "Maria Elena," a Mexican folk tune first popularized in the U.S. by Jimmy Dorsey.

These two young Indians with their unique mellow guitar style are true virtuosos.

The duo performed & recorded beginning as early as 1943. In 1964, they released Always In My Heart which made the Billboard Hot 100 charts.

Their fluent playing caught the ear of Chet Atkins and recorded an instrumental album together, along with Floyd Cramer. They also recorded with Don Gibson including the song Oh Lonesome Me.
